Ticket: VLD-208 — Validator plugins load in nondeterministic order

Component: Corvid plugin host. Priority: P2.

Repro steps:
1. Install the `range-check` and `null-guard` validator plugins.
2. Restart the Corvid worker with both enabled.
3. Submit a record with a null numeric field.

Expected: null-guard rejects first with a clear message. Actual: about half the time range-check fires first and throws. Root cause is likely the unordered plugin map. To pull the worker's plugin manifest for debugging, authenticate with the token below.

login token, yajeg-fawif: eyJhbGciOiJIUzI1NiIsInR5cCI6IkpXVCJ9.eyJzdWIiOiIEdPQYnZXaZIn0.HSRTnYZBx0Qc

## Tuning snapshot tests

The Lintglass UI kit runs snapshot tests against every rendered component state before release. Support teams triaging flaky-test reports should know that snapshot comparisons are governed by tunable thresholds: pixel-diff tolerance, render settle time, retry counts, and maximum snapshot size. When a customer reports inconsistent failures on the same component, check whether their pipeline overrides these values before escalating to the rendering team. The defaults shipped with the current release are listed below.

tuning constants:
THRESHOLDS = {
    "kelix": 280,
    "druvan": 756,
    "oliael": 399,
}

## Support Outsourcing Plan — Managers Only

Haldren Systems will transition tier-one customer support to Verrow Partners in Castleport beginning next quarter. Expected savings are roughly 18% of current support spend, with transition costs amortised over two quarters. Finance should model both the steady-state and ramp scenarios before the review. The following note outlines the strategic rationale behind this shift.

board note of tagug-hahag: Praionax Logistics is in early talks to buy Julaxek Group for about $36.3 million. The Julmir launch date is March 1, and nothing goes to the press before then.